The tornado that struck the greater Bridgeport area Thursday afternoon caused serious damage to the Barnum Museum’s building and collections.

Two large windows near the museum’s Main Street entrance broke, allowing wind and water into the building.

The museum is seeking contributions to help with the restoration effort. More information and a PayPal link are available at the Barnum Museum’s website.

The museum, itself an historic landmark, opened in 1893 as a museum financed by P.T. Barnum that was devoted to science and history. The city of Bridgeport assumed ownership in the mid-1930s and operated the museum until 1943, when the building was renovated to house municipal offices.
